Full job description
Company Overview
Melrose Nursery School, is dedicated to creating a warm and welcoming environment where every child feels valued. Our focus is on delivering high-quality childcare through strong relationships with families and passionate practitioners committed to the Melrose standard of excellence.
Summary
We are seeking a Summer Nursery Assistant to join our team at Melrose Nursery School.
The role is for a the month of August.
Hours are 8am to 6pm, with a 30 minute unpaid lunch break and a 15 minute paid tea break. (9.5 hours paid per day)
This is for a three or four days a week. Additional days can be offered if you wish to work more.
We are currently looking to hire two people who would work three days each. (Monday to Wednesday or Wednesday to Friday, we would consider Tuesday to Thursday.)
This vital role contributes to our mission of providing stimulating, developmentally appropriate activities that support each child's growth in a nurturing setting.
Responsibilities
- Support the delivery of high-quality early years education tailored to individual children's needs.
- Assist in creating a stimulating environment with engaging activities.
- Foster positive relationships with children, families, and team members.
- Help maintain a safe, clean, and welcoming nursery environment.
- Promote inclusive practices that respect diversity and individual needs.
- Qualifications
- A passion for working with young children in a nursery or early childhood setting.
- Strong communication skills in English.
- Ability to work effectively as part of a team.
